Q2: How do I prepare my pet for surgery at Dr. Kelly's?
A: Preparation involves a thorough pre-operative examination, updated vaccinations, and often pre-operative bloodwork. Our team will provide specific instructions regarding fasting (no food after midnight the night before) and water intake based on the scheduled procedure. Please follow these instructions carefully to ensure your pet is ready for their surgery.
Q3: What happens during the surgical procedure?
A: Your pet will be carefully monitored by our team throughout the procedure. They will be placed under general anesthesia using modern techniques, and vital signs (heart rate, respiratory rate, oxygen levels, temperature) will be continuously monitored. The specific surgical steps depend on the procedure, but our team will be focused on precision and safety.
Q4: How is pain managed after surgery?
A: We believe in comprehensive pain management. This includes medications administered during anesthesia and a carefully planned pain relief protocol upon waking. We will provide you with specific instructions on pain medication administration at home to ensure your pet is comfortable during their recovery period.
Q5: What should I expect for follow-up care after my pet's surgery?
A: Post-operative care instructions will be provided by our team before you leave. This typically includes information on activity restriction, wound care (if applicable), medication administration, and signs of potential complications to watch for. We strongly recommend a follow-up appointment to monitor your pet's healing progress and ensure a smooth recovery. Please contact us if you have any concerns between scheduled appointments.
